The TIMSTARFixed Base System Software is currently in use on many major rail transit systems across the country today. TIMSTAR™ system features and functionalities include the integration of Global Positioning Systems (GPS) to determine vehicle location as part of a complete on-train information and communications management system that is used for reporting train status and automatically controlling on-train and station platform audio/visual announcements.

The TIMSTAR system is built around the following components:

» TIS (Train Information Server)
» SMS (System Messaging Server)
» WNG (Wireless Network Gateway)
» TIMSTAR Console Software (Client Software)


Train Information Server

The Train Information Server (TIS) is the nucleus of the TIMSTAR fixed base system. It has a communications interface to: (1) the Wireless Network Gateway (WNG) for receiving train location packets and sending wireless messages to trains; (2) The customer's existing local/wide-area network (LAN/WAN) for viewing train location; (3) the System Messaging Server (SMS) for sending public announcements to the customer station platforms through the Customer's network or for initiating on-train announcements via the WNG.

The TIS software provides the Customer Operations personnel with train location, performance monitoring and information reporting/archiving using GPS location information received from the on-train equipment. This software may be configured to generate “events” based on pre-defined criteria, such as trains arriving and/or departing stations, passing specific locations, operating behind schedule, etc. This information can then be delivered over the network to client applications or used to initiate specific actions, such as generating an automated arrival or delay announcement on-board a train or at a train station regarding a specific train operating on the customer's corridor. Event criteria are fully customizable to meet the customer's needs. GeoFocus technical staff can provide the required Global Positioning Satellite (GPS) and Geographical Information System (GIS) expertise to achieve timely and accurate delivery of automated messages. These include safety and security announcements, train delays and special customer-defined announcements through the System Messaging Server.

System Messaging Server

Any message event, as determined by the TIS computer, will be handled by the GeoFocus System Messaging Server (SMS). The SMS software provides an interface to the station platform public announcement and variable message sign equipment via the GeoFocus Platform Display System (PDS). On-train announcements and messages may also be initiated and communicated from the SMS via the Wireless Network Gateway (WNG).

This system is fully automatic and initiates messages based on train location or triggered events. However the SMS is also designed to allow operators, with proper authorization, to send manual or emergency messaging to any/all station platforms or trains from any computer on the network running the TIMSTAR console application software.

The system provides an easy-to-use graphical user interface. It allows operators to select from a set of canned messages accessed from a drop-down menu. Messages are created from live voice talent and may be recorded in multiple languages with male or female voices. Visual messages are synchronized with audio messages for full ADA compliance. Messages are fully customizable and are mutually determined with the customer during the initial design phase.

Wireless Network Gateway

The Wireless Network Gateway (WNG) serves as the intermediary between wireless communications providers and the Train Information Management System.

The WNG has a modular architecture that allows multiple wireless providers to be supported concurrently.

The WNG manages the TCP/IP connections between the Train Information Management System and train borne equipment. As packets arrive at the Train Information Management System from train borne equipment via a wireless provider, the WNG translates the packets from various formats specific to each wireless provider into XML packets that are forwarded to other components of the Train Information Management System.

Similarly, for outgoing packets, the WNG translates XML packets that originate from other components of the Train Information Management System to the various formats specific to each wireless provider and forwards them to their intended destinations.

The WNG maintains collections of entities with which it is communicating and monitors the status of each entity.

TIMSTAR™ Console Software

The TIMSTAR Console Software shares information located on the Train Information Server (TIS) to provide users easy access to all the information required to monitor trains, movement progress, arrival times, and passenger message information. This information is constantly being updated by the system so the Console operator is able to see near real-time train information. The Console is a “client” of the “server”. Many clients can be attached to the server at any given time. The result is that many Console operators can view the same information at the same time.

The PC-based TIMSTAR Console acts as a container to hold the various modules used by the program. These modules are designed to enable the user to view and, in some cases, change train or passenger message information. Since all of the modules are visible to the Console, the user simply clicks on a module shortcut icon to change the information being viewed.

Trains Module

The Trains Module provides real-time representation of a customer's corridors and trains within those corridors. Included is a highly intuitive graphic display monitor, which continuously updates the following text information:

  • Station crossing and names
  • A train's relative position with respect to stations, crossings sidings and signals
  • Train numbers and GeoFocus equipment numbers
  • At-A-Glance overview of each corridor including stations and trains
  • Traditional Railroad Block diagram format
  • Optional area GIS maps, sidings and speed restricted sections of tracks
  • All corridors and the trains within each corridor
  • Connection status of wireless network between system and each train

The Tabular Display monitors each train in the corridor updating and displaying:

  • Corridor name
  • Train number
  • Unique GeoFocus equipment number
  • GPS generated mile marker locations of individual trains
  • Speed of each train and its operational status
  • Next station for each train
  • Estimated Time of Arrival at the next station
  • Status if late trains and delay times


Reports Module

The Reports Module gives customers the ability to generate reports for analysis, performance monitoring and fathering of historical archival information including:

  • Graphical reports – Stringline displays of incremental (station to station) and overall (origin to destination) on-time performance

  • Tabular reports – Textual arrival and departure reports used to determine which trains are usually late or how much time a train spends at a given station.

  • Custom reports may be created to increase the customer's ability to query database based on their specific requirements.





Announcement Module

This module provides the ability to send messages to trains or stations and administer audio and textual information used to generate those messages. The Station/On Train Announcement module allows the system to:

  • Send messages to train or station Public Address (PA) Systems
  • Enables user to send their own customized messages
  • Determines which messages are sent and which trains or stations will receive them
  • Determine when and how often to generate messages
  • Provide multiple language capability
  • Allow independence of the messaging equipment located on the trains




Train Schedule Module

The Train Schedule Module provides the users with information about train arrival times on a per train and station-by-station basis. It also includes a fare calculator of specific train fares between two sleeted stations. The module allows for:

  • Schedule and fare management
  • Normal and special (weekend, holiday, evening) trains and schedules
  • Single one-way, round trip and multi-trip fares
  • Reduced fares for seniors, disabled, students, military, families or special groups


Administration Module

This is used to modify console users, user groups and functional access privileges to the GeoFocus system. This module allows users to:

  • Access security via user name and password
  • Obtain additional security via login restricted to specific workstation network addresses
  • Define a unique number for each modified train
  • Enable or disable wireless communication with each train
  • Display active users and network addresses of where connected
